Palestinian writer, He completed his secondary education at the almataran's School in 1964 and then continued his university studies in Lebanon in 1965. He was forced to cut his studies there, and was deported to Spain in 1967. He was arrested in 1968. He remained in detention until 1980, and was released as part of a prisoner exchange operation in Cyprus. In the prison he wrote three studies: "What do you know about Fatah?", "The Palestinian revolution as we see it" and "The logic of fighting between the shield and the spear". At the end of 1998 he was allowed to return to the homeland. He was appointed Director-General of the Office of the President in Bethlehem. He became an Under-Secretary of the Presidential Office until his retirement at the beginning of 2006.
